“Voting line”

The sculpture Voting Line by Anthony Harris and Konrad Geel is a tribute to Nelson Mandela and the democratic elections in South Africa in 1994 and is located in the Donkin Reserve in Port Elizabeth, South Africa.

How was the sculpture created?

Voting Line is part of the Mandela Bay Development Agency's (MBDA) urban revitalisation project. The MBDA commissioned Anthony Harris to design the sculpture in 2009. Konrad Geel, an artist and CAD expert, was also involved in the project. MBDA was allowed to integrate the new logo of the Madiba Trust of the Nelson Mandela Foundation into the sculpture.

Where is the sculpture located?

The sculpture is located in the Donkin Reserve, a public park named after the founder of Port Elizabeth, Sir Rufane Donkin. The park is part of the MBDA's Route 67 initiative, which consists of 67 works of art. Each artwork is designed to honour a year in Nelson Mandela's life and his contribution to the South African people.
